What song is Fergalicious based on?

"Fergalicious" is a dance, electro, and hip hop song with a length of 4:52 (4 minutes and 52 seconds). The song features sampling from two songs, "Supersonic" by J. J. Fad and "Give It All You Got" by Afro-Rican, utilizing their rapping style and synthesized strings respectively.

Why did London Bridge fall down?

Part of the bridge was damaged in 1281 due to ice damage, and it was weakened by multiple fires in the 1600s — including the Great Fire of London in 1666. Despite all of its structural failures, the London Bridge survived for 600 years and never actually “fell down” as the nursery rhyme implies.
